1. Museum fur MusikautomatenSeewen The Basel museums encompass a series of museums in the city of Basel, Switzerland, and the neighboring region. They represent a broad spectrum of collections with a marked concentration in the fine arts and house numerous holdings of international significance. With at least three dozen institutions, not including the local history collections in the surrounding communities, the region offers an extraordinarily high density of museums compared to other metropolitan areas of similar size. They draw some one and a half million visitors annually. Constituting an essential and defining component of Basel culture and cultural policy, the museums are the result of closely interwoven private and public collecting activities and promotion of arts and culture going back to the 16th century. While visiting friends in Switzerland, my friend and I take a car tour of interesting sites and picturesque views. One of our stops was at the water wheel at Reigoldswil. Reigoldswil is a municipality in the district of Waldenburg in the canton of Basel-Country in Switzerland.
In this video you'll see views of the area around the water wheel and the streams that make the wheel turn. This traditional set up has a modern touch as it generates a low amount of hydro-electric power.
